Handover: date localization — Moved all date rendering in Fernwick to the `localedate` helper; no raw `toLocaleString` calls remain. Remaining work: Quennish locale has no short-month data, falls back to numeric. Tests live in `spec/dates`. Config strings sit in the Tarnby vault, which resealed during the migration. Unseal it with the recovery passphrase below.

vault phrase of bajof-hahip = sorael-ulaix

Internal Memo — Loaned Exhibition Pieces

The three ceramic works on loan from the Harrowgate Collection must return to the lender by month-end. Each piece is crated, condition-checked, and recorded in the loans ledger. Records team: please verify crate seals against the manifest before dispatch and retain signed copies. The confidential instruction for the courier hand-over appears immediately below this memo.

drop instructions, kajof-fajog: the ulaion silmir courier leaves the joreth tamvan pelox lamath casion druiel oliys belys ledger at gate 5463 under passcode 656217

Internal Memo — Board Distribution

Re: Launch Plan, Solvae Home Hub

The launch of the Solvae Home Hub remains on schedule for early Q3, pending final certification. Production at the Tarnow Ridge facility has cleared pilot runs, and channel agreements are signed. Marketing spend is phased across two waves. Members should review the confidential planning note appended below.

internal memo for kahif-hawip: Headcount on the Quenix team goes from 3 to 140 by the end of January. Gross margin on Quenix came in at 5 percent against a plan of 5 percent.

Subject: Offline mode merge for Pathfinder Survey — review requested. This change introduces a write-ahead journal for survey responses captured without connectivity, plus conflict resolution that prefers the newest device timestamp. I've kept the sync engine behind a feature flag and added integration tests covering airplane-mode round trips. Please pay close attention to the journal compaction logic in SyncStore. The candidate artifact for review was produced from the CI run referenced by the token below.

trace token, baweg-kagaf: htk21_9529349b842c81a62481d